Understanding AEDs
An Automated External Defibrillator (AED) is a portable gadget designed to treat people experiencing abrupt heart attack. These devices analyze the heart's rhythm and can deliver an electric shock to bring back normalcy.
How Does an AED Work?
When attached to a person via adhesive electrodes, the AED assesses the heart's rhythm and identifies whether defibrillation is required. It supplies clear audio and visual prompts to direct individuals with the process.

How to Utilize AED Step by Step Australia
Step 1: Call Emergency Situation Services
Before using an AED, it's vital to call emergency services instantly. This makes certain professional help is on its method while you supply assistance.
Step 2: Turn on the AED
Once you have the tool, turn it on. The majority of versions will certainly offer distinct guidelines leading you with each step.
Step 3: Attach Electrodes
Open the individual's t shirt and attach the adhesive electrodes as indicated on the pads. Ensure proper positioning-- one pad goes on the upper right upper body, while the various other is placed on the reduced left side.
Step 4: Examine Heart Rhythm
Allow the AED to analyze the heart rhythm. Make sure no one touches the patient throughout this time.
Step 5: Provide Shock if Advised
If a shock is suggested, get rid of every person from call with the individual and press the shock switch when prompted.
Step 6: Continue CPR as Directed
After supplying a shock or if no shock is suggested, proceed executing CPR up until emergency situation services arrive.

AED Use on Kid Australia
Pediatric Factors to consider for AED Use
While adult pads can be used on youngsters over 8 years of ages or evaluating more than 25 kg, specific pediatric pads are recommended for younger children.

AED Battery Upkeep Australia
Regular Battery Checks
Regularly examine your AED's battery condition indication-- most tools have clear indicators revealing whether batteries are working optimally or call for replacement.
Replacement Schedule
Typically, you should change your AED battery every two to five years relying on usage frequency and supplier guidelines.
|Type|Substitute Regularity|| --------------------|----------------------|| Standard Battery|Every 2-5 years|| Lithium Battery|Examine every year|
Storing Batteries Correctly
Store batteries in a trendy, dry place away from straight sunlight or severe temperatures to lengthen their life expectancy effectively.
